Overview of the FancyAug Small Smart TV and Roku Smart TV

The FancyAug Small Smart TV is priced at $99.99, making it significantly cheaper than the Roku Smart TV, which costs $268.00. This price difference of $168.01 highlights the contrasting market positions of these two products. While the FancyAug is designed as a portable option, the Roku Smart TV offers a more traditional and larger viewing experience.

The FancyAug Small Smart TV features a compact 10-inch touchscreen and runs on Android 11, catering to users who need a versatile, portable entertainment solution. In contrast, the Roku Smart TV boasts a 55-inch flat screen with 4K HDR capabilities, making it ideal for home entertainment setups.

Design and Portability

The FancyAug Small Smart TV excels in portability with its mini TV design, weighing less than traditional televisions. Measuring just 10 inches, it is perfect for small spaces such as kitchens, RVs, or travel situations. This compact design allows users to enjoy their favorite content almost anywhere.

On the other hand, the Roku Smart TV, with its 55-inch flat screen, is designed for home use. While it has a sleek, frameless design that modernizes any entertainment setup, it lacks the portability of the FancyAug. Users looking for a more stationary viewing experience will find the Roku to be a better fit for their living spaces.

Display Quality

The Roku Smart TV offers a premium viewing experience with its 4K HDR capabilities, ensuring that colors pop and details are sharp on its large 55-inch screen. This makes it suitable for those who prioritize high-definition content and cinematic experiences.

Conversely, the FancyAug Small Smart TV features a 720p native resolution screen that supports 1080p playback and 4K decoding. While it provides decent picture quality for its size, it cannot match the 4K clarity of the Roku. Users who value superior image quality will likely prefer the Roku Smart TV for its advanced display technology.

Smart Features and Connectivity

The FancyAug Small Smart TV runs on Android 11, giving it a smartphone-like functionality with access to thousands of apps through the app store. It also includes versatile connectivity options, such as WiFi, Bluetooth, HDMI, USB, and SD card support, allowing for flexible entertainment options.

In comparison, the Roku Smart TV provides an intuitive interface with access to over 500 TV channels, including live shows and Roku Originals. Its enhanced voice remote allows users to search for content across apps effortlessly. While both TVs offer smart features, the Roku's dedicated streaming capability and user-friendly interface make it more suitable for avid streamers.

Sound Quality

The Roku Smart TV is designed with enhanced audio features, providing clearer speech and louder sound quality. This makes it ideal for watching movies and shows without missing dialogue. It also includes Bluetooth Headphone Mode, allowing users to enjoy their entertainment without disturbing others.

The FancyAug Small Smart TV, while providing HiFi audio, is limited by its smaller size and design. Its sound quality is satisfactory for casual use but may not meet the expectations of users who seek a more immersive audio experience. Audiophiles or serious viewers will likely benefit more from the Roku's superior sound capabilities.

User Experience

For users seeking ease of use, the Roku Smart TV shines with its automatic software updates, ensuring that the TV remains current with the latest features and apps. Its home screen is customizable, allowing users to prioritize their preferred applications for quick access.

The FancyAug Small Smart TV, while user-friendly with its touchscreen and remote control, may not offer the same level of convenience for regular streaming. Its Android interface can be less intuitive for those unfamiliar with smartphone-like systems. Overall, Roku delivers a more seamless user experience, particularly for those who frequently use streaming services.

Price Comparison

The price difference between the two products is significant, with the FancyAug Small Smart TV retailing at $99.99, making it about 63% cheaper than the Roku Smart TV at $268.00. This substantial price gap reflects their differing target audiences. The FancyAug is aimed at budget-conscious consumers or those needing a portable option, while the Roku Smart TV targets users looking for a larger, more feature-rich home entertainment system.
